                             Wholesome Brownies

   Amount  Measure       Ingredient -- Preparation Method
 --------  ------------  --------------------------------
    1      6 oz Pkg.     semisweet chocolate chips; about 1 cu
      1/3  c             Butter or margarine
    1      c             Quick-cooking rolled oats
      1/4  c             Wheat germ
      1/3  c             Nonfat dry milk
      1/2  t             Baking powder
      1/4  t             salt, if desired
      1/2  c             Walnuts; chopped
    2                    Eggs
      1/4  c             Brown sugar; packed
    2      T             White sugar
    1      t             Vanilla
 
    In the top of a double boiler or in a small heavy saucepan over very
    low heat, melt the chocolate chips and the butter or margarine.
    Remove the pan from the heat, and stir the mixture until it is
    smooth.  Set it aside.
 
    In a medium bowl, combine the oats, wheat germ, dry milk, baking
    powder, salt, and nuts.  Set the mixture aside.
 
    In a large mixing bowl, beat the eggs, and mix in the brown and
    white sugars and the vanilla until the mixture is thick.  Stir in
    the melted-chocolate mixture.  Fold in the oats mixture until it is
    just blended.  Pour the batter in a greased 8-inch square baking
    pan.
 
    Bake the brownies in a preheated 350 degree oven for 20 to 25
    minutes or until the top is crisp but a toothpick inserted in the
    center of the pan comes out slightly moist.  Set the pan on a rack
    to cool completely before cutting the cake into 5 strips in each
    direction.
